对象存储通俗理解,对象存储与传统存储,从概念到实践的全解析
- 综合资讯
- 2025-05-21 00:31:50
- 1

对象存储是以数据对象为核心的非结构化存储方案,采用唯一标识符(如URL)访问数据,支持海量数据分布式存储与高并发访问,典型应用包括云存储服务,与传统存储(块存储/文件存...
对象存储是以数据对象为核心的非结构化存储方案,采用唯一标识符(如URL)访问数据,支持海量数据分布式存储与高并发访问,典型应用包括云存储服务,与传统存储(块存储/文件存储)相比,其核心差异体现在架构设计:对象存储采用无服务器架构,通过API管理数据,天然适配互联网场景;传统存储依赖路径寻址,适合结构化数据与本地化应用,技术层面,对象存储支持多协议接入(如S3)、版本控制与生命周期管理,具备弹性扩展能力,单位存储成本低于传统存储;后者在事务处理、低延迟场景更具优势,实践应用中,对象存储适用于对象化数据(图片/视频/日志)、冷热数据分层存储及全球化分发,而传统存储仍主导企业核心业务系统与数据库存储,两者互补性显著,混合架构成为现代数据存储主流趋势。
(全文约2200字)
图片来源于网络,如有侵权联系删除
引言:存储技术的进化之路 在数字化浪潮的推动下,全球数据量正以每年26%的增速持续膨胀,IDC数据显示,到2025年全球数据总量将突破175ZB,其中非结构化数据占比超过80%,面对这样的存储需求,传统存储架构逐渐显露出局限性,而对象存储凭借其独特的优势成为新基建的核心组件,本文将从技术原理、应用场景、成本结构等维度,深入剖析两种存储形态的异同,揭示其背后的技术哲学与商业逻辑。
技术原理的范式革命 1.1 传统存储的物理束缚 传统存储系统(SAN/NAS)基于块存储架构,将数据划分为固定大小的物理块(通常4KB-64KB),这种设计源自机械硬盘时代,每个存储节点对应特定物理位置,通过SCSI或NFS协议实现数据访问,典型代表包括EMC VMAX、HPE 3PAR等,其核心特征包括:
- 硬件耦合:存储控制器与磁盘阵列物理绑定
- 静态映射:I/O操作需精确指定存储位置
- 分层管理:手动配置冷热数据存储策略
- 单点故障风险:单节点故障可能导致服务中断
2 对象存储的分布式基因 对象存储(如AWS S3、阿里云OSS)采用分布式文件系统架构,将数据抽象为无序的键值对(Key-Value),其技术特征包括:
- 分布式架构:数据自动分片存储于多节点
- 动态扩展:按需添加存储节点实现弹性扩容
- 唯一标识:通过唯一对象名(如"图片/2023/用户A/001.jpg")定位数据
- 版本控制:自动保留历史版本(默认保留版本数可配置)
- 生命周期管理:自动触发归档/删除策略
技术实现层面,对象存储采用纠删码(Erasure Coding)替代传统RAID,例如3+2纠删码方案可在单盘故障时恢复数据,存储效率提升50%以上,同时引入RESTful API设计,支持HTTP/HTTPS协议访问,实现与云服务的无缝集成。
核心差异的深度剖析 3.1 数据模型对比 | 维度 | 传统存储 | 对象存储 | |-------------|-------------------|-------------------| | 数据结构 | 块(4KB-64KB) | 键值对 | | 访问方式 | 基于LUN/路径 | 基于唯一对象名 | | 扩展能力 | 需硬件升级 | 按需添加节点 | | 容错机制 | RAID冗余 | 分布式容错 | | 成本结构 | 硬件采购成本为主 | 订阅制+存储计费 |
2 性能表现差异 在测试环境中,对10TB数据进行读写对比:
- 传统存储(HPE 3PAR):平均读写延迟120ms,IOPS 5000
- 对象存储(阿里云OSS):平均延迟45ms,IOPS 15000(S3 Standard IA类型)
但需注意对象存储的吞吐量受网络带宽限制,在10Gbps环境下可实现200MB/s持续吞吐,而传统存储在千兆网络中可达1.2GB/s,对象存储更适合海量小文件存储(如日志、监控数据),传统存储更适合高并发大文件访问(如视频流媒体)。
3 成本控制策略 传统存储的TCO(总拥有成本)包含:
- 硬件采购:存储设备占60-70%
- 维护成本:包括电力、机柜空间、人员运维
- 扩容成本:硬件升级需停机维护
对象存储的TCO构成:
- 订阅费用:占40-50%(按存储量/GB计费)
- 网络成本:数据传输费用(出站流量计费)
- 机会成本:无需硬件采购带来的资金占用
典型案例将:某电商平台200TB日志数据从传统存储迁移至对象存储,年节省成本约380万元(含硬件折旧、电力消耗、运维人力)。
应用场景的协同进化 4.1 对象存储的典型场景
图片来源于网络,如有侵权联系删除
- 海量对象存储:数字媒体(图片/视频)、IoT设备日志(每天产生EB级数据)
- 冷热数据分层:将30天前的访问数据自动归档至低成本存储(如Glacier)
- 全球分发:通过CDN节点就近服务(如AWS CloudFront)
- 合规存储:自动保留审计日志(满足GDPR等法规要求)
2 传统存储的不可替代性
- 高性能计算:GPU集群的GPU Direct RDMA技术依赖块存储低延迟
- 实时分析:Spark等计算引擎对块存储的随机访问优化
- 存储即服务(STaaS):本地化部署满足数据主权要求(如金融核心系统)
3 混合架构的实践趋势 领先企业(如Netflix、字节跳动)采用"对象存储+块存储"混合架构:
- 对象存储:存储90%非结构化数据(视频、日志)
- 块存储:支撑实时计算(推荐系统、实时风控)
- 联邦学习:通过对象存储实现跨地域数据协同训练
技术演进与未来趋势 5.1 对象存储的技术突破
- 智能分层:基于机器学习预测数据访问模式(如AWS S3 Intelligent Tiering)
- 增量同步:COW(Copy-on-Write)技术实现毫秒级数据更新
- 存算分离:与Kubernetes结合实现存储即服务(STaaS)
2 传统存储的智能化转型
- 智能分层:HPE 3PAR的Adaptive Data Distribution
- 存储即服务:VMware vSAN的软件定义存储
- 容错增强:基于AI的故障预测(如IBM Spectrum Insights)
3 行业融合趋势
- 云边端协同:对象存储作为云端中枢,边缘节点部署轻量级Ceph集群
- 区块链存证:对象存储与IPFS结合实现分布式存证
- 绿色存储:对象存储的冷数据归档助力节能减排(每TB年节省0.8度电)
实践建议与实施路径 6.1 迁移评估模型 采用存储成熟度评估矩阵:
| 维度 | 传统存储(低成熟度) | 对象存储(高成熟度) |
|------------|----------------------|----------------------|
| 数据结构 | 块存储 | 键值对 |
| 扩展能力 | 硬件受限 | 按需扩展 |
| 成本透明度 | 不透明 | 明确的计费模型 |
| 安全合规 | 静态方案 | 动态策略 |
2 分阶段实施策略
- 第一阶段(1-3个月):建立对象存储测试环境,验证API集成能力
- 第二阶段(4-6个月):迁移非关键业务数据(如日志、监控)
- 第三阶段(7-12个月):构建混合架构,实现业务连续性
3 风险控制要点
- 数据一致性:采用多副本策略(如跨可用区复制)
- 网络依赖:部署私有网络通道保障关键业务
- 合规审计:记录所有对象操作日志(保留周期≥6个月)
共生共荣的新存储生态 对象存储与传统存储并非替代关系,而是形成互补的存储生态,对象存储解决了海量数据存储的规模与成本问题,传统存储在性能敏感场景仍具优势,随着Kubernetes、Serverless等技术的普及,存储架构将呈现"云原生+边缘计算+智能分层"的融合趋势,企业应根据业务特性选择存储方案,通过混合架构实现性能、成本、合规的平衡,未来存储系统的核心价值将不再局限于数据持久化,而是成为支撑数字业务创新的基础设施。
(注:本文数据来源于IDC 2023年全球存储报告、Gartner技术成熟度曲线、公开企业白皮书,技术细节经实验室环境验证,案例均做匿名化处理)
本文链接:https://www.zhitaoyun.cn/2265169.html
发表评论